Abstract

This paper gives a high level protocol description of a scheme IPADECS (Internet Privacy-oriented Audience Degree Estimation Coupon System) to estimate the distribution of attributes of users who read a web page. The scheme is intended to minimize the violation of users' privacy by adopting some cryptographic techniques. A brief history of development and major properties of IPADECS are also described.
